Exceptional opportunity to own over 3 acres of flat, fully fenced land with endless potential to build your dream home or expand your investment portfolio. The property currently features two upgraded residences: a charming 1.5-storey, 2-bedroom home and a separate 1-bedroom bungalow, offering excellent flexibility and income potential. Also included are two newly built, insulated steel buildings measuring approximately 40' x 80' and 27' x 28'. The larger building features a dedicated office and washroom, making it ideal for contractors, trades, storage, or business operations. With ample parking for 40+ vehicles, an automatic gated entrance, and a spacious layout, the property is perfectly suited for contractor or business use. Enjoy a peaceful setting with a ravine directly behind the property, while golf courses and nature trails are conveniently nearby. The existing setup currently generates income, making this an attractive opportunity for investors seeking immediate potential. A rare combination of land, income potential, multiple dwellings, and substantial outbuildings-ideal for investors, contractors, and those looking to create their own estate property.

How these are built, and what they cannot tell you

Each point is the median of the sales that closed in that quarter among detached houses in rural caledon. A quarter with fewer than eight is left out rather than drawn, and the line breaks where that happens — a median over three sales is really one home’s price, and joining across a gap would draw a number nobody measured.

This is not an estimate of what this home is worth. The segment is a property type in an area; it takes no account of this home’s size, condition, renovations, lot, exposure or how it compares to its neighbours, and half the homes in any quarter sold for more than the median and half for less. It is context for a conversation with an agent, not a valuation.

How this is calculated, and what it leaves out

Canadian fixed-rate mortgages compound semi-annually, not monthly, so the monthly rate here is (1 + rate/2)1/6 − 1. Most calculators use rate ÷ 12, which is the American convention and overstates the payment by tens of dollars a month.

Below 20% down, default insurance is mandatory and is added to the loan rather than paid at closing: 2.80% at 85% loan-to-value, 3.10% at 90%, 4.00% at 95%. It is unavailable at or above $1.5M, which is why 20% is a hard floor there.

Not included: vacancy, property management, capital repairs, income tax, and the fact that a lender qualifies you at a stress-test rate rather than the one you are quoted. This is arithmetic on the numbers above, not a mortgage approval or an opinion of what you can afford.
